Internet Pricing on Bandwidth Function Diminished With Increasing Bandwidth Utility Function
Abstract: In this paper we
analyze the internet pricing schemes based on bandwidth function diminished with
increasing bandwidth utility function with 3 pricing strategies for homogeneous
and heterogeneous consumer. The new proposed pricing schemes with this utility
function will give the information to the internet service providers (ISP) in
maximizing profits and provide better service quality for users. The Models on
every type of consumer are applied to the data traffic in Palembang local
server. LINGO 11.0 is used to compute the nonlinear programming problem to get
the optimal solution. The results showed that for each case based on 3-pricing
scheme, ISPs get better profit by choosing all three schemes in consumers type
of homogenous case while for heterogeneous cases on willingness to pay and
based on demand of the consumers, ISPs can select flat fee scheme to gain
higher profit rather than those two other schemes.
